This car started life as a standard 2.0L SLX and has now got the following mods:-
P11-144 Sport Wheels with 205/60R16 tyres
GT Grilles
P11-144 Side-Skirts
GT Cams & Cam-Cover
GT Springs & F525 shocks
Front springs lowered by 20mm by cutting off bottom coil (I'm going to hell - and lovin it!)
GT Strut-brace
Ebay SS Manifold & 'Boom-Boom' Header
Long-life (Bristol) S/S Free-flow 2.25" custom rear silencer with 3" Tailpipe
P11-144 Interior Chrome door handles and air-vents
Illuminated Passenger Vanity mirror P11-144 Sunglasses Holder Full Half-leather GT Interior
P11-144 Sport+ leather headrests
P11-144 OEM twin air-horns
GT Clocks with trip-computer
GT (Bulge-less) leather steering wheel
GT Under-bonnet sound deadening panel
JVC Sweet-sounding CD Radio Focal Access CA1 Speakers front and rear (original rears removed from C-pillars)
P11-144 uprated rear-beam axle - (stronger/larger Anti-roll torsion tube in the middle...)
De-vinyl'd B-pillars
De-badged Tailgate
6k HID Dipped Headlamp kit
Home-made Additional Engine/body Tri-rated earthing straps
New drive-shafts x2 Standard (new) Pads and discs She's still pretty much completely rust free and get 10W40 new oil every 3000 miles.
